Amman
Surgical Hospital opened originally in 1993 with a capacity of 24 beds as a private
hospital designed and equipped for the practice of Esthetic Plastic and Reconstructive
Surgery Otorynolaringology, Opthalmology, Pediatric and General Surgenry.
In 1997, ASH expanded into a comprehensive medical center with a capacity of 65
beds. Members of the medical, administrative, nursing and paramedical staff at
ASH have been handpicked to deliver the highest standard of healthcare in the
region.
